Title : Comparative effects of two potentiating peptides (KPP and BPP9a) on kinin-induced rat paw edema.

1 Our results show that: a) KPP is 25-fold more active than BPP9a in potentiating rat paw edema elicited by BK: b) like BPP9a, KPP is specific in potentiating kinin-induced edema, being ineffective in potentiating edema induced by histamine or serotonin; and c) DesArg9-BK (DABK) elicits a small edematogenic response which can be potentiated by both KPP and BPP9a.
